A pioneering Singapore symposium uniting lullabies, the arts, music therapy, and mental health for community and environmental wellness.
About this Event


The Singapore First: Songs and Lullabies Symposium is an immersive and experiential exploration of one of humanity’s most ancient and universal song forms - the Lullaby. Moving beyond its traditional role as a bedtime ritual, the symposium examines the lullaby as a therapeutic modality at the intersection of science, heritage, arts, and music therapy practice. By bridging artistic practice, healthcare, and community engagement, this platform highlights how lullabies support psychosocial health across the life span - from prenatal bonding and early childhood development to emotional regulation, trauma-informed care, and end-of-life transitions. Through guided listening, participatory singing, and reflective processes informed by music therapy and singing frameworks, participants are invited and critically engage with the evolving role of lullabies in contemporary well-being.
